在全球商業和住宅建築活動不斷增加的推動下,2024 年至 2032 年全球雲梯卡車市場複合年成長率將達到 4.5%。隨著城市化進程的擴大,對能夠應對高層建築火災風險的消防設備的需求不斷增加,進一步增加了對雲梯車的需求。此外,政府和市政在加強公共安全方面的支出將進一步推動市場擴張。對現代消防能力(包括先進的雲梯車)的投資強調了積極主動的緊急應變準備方法,為未來幾年的市場大幅成長奠定了基礎。

例如,2023 年 4 月,弗朗西斯堡收到了期待已久的新型雲梯車,增強了該鎮消防救援服務的能力。它建議市政當局持續投資以提升消防能力,這表明全球對現代化設備的需求。隨著消防部門尋求透過先進的雲梯車增強其能力,推動市場擴張和創新,這可能會在全球引發類似的投資。

整個雲梯車產業根據產品、高度、最終用戶產業、應用和地區進行分類。

由於其在消防和救援行動中的多功能性和操作能力,塔梯部分到 2032 年將顯著改善。塔梯可提供更大的延伸範圍和增強的機動性,這對於進入高層建築和在狹窄空間中導航至關重要。消防部門和救援服務部門優先考慮這些功能,從而推動需求。此外,安全功能和效率方面的技術進步進一步增強了該細分市場的吸引力。隨著全球城市化和基礎設施複雜性的增加,塔梯將保持其在市場上的領先地位。

由於城市消防和緊急應變的廣泛車隊需求,市政公司部門在 2024 年至 2032 年間將顯著成長。市政當局優先考慮消防救援行動的安全性和效率,推動了對堅固的雲梯車的需求。這些車輛在進入高層建築和在密集的城市環境中提供多功能性,這對於有效的緊急服務至關重要。隨著全球城市化和基礎設施的不斷發展,市政公司繼續投資於消防能力現代化,鞏固了其在雲端梯車市場的重要佔有率。

由於嚴格的安全法規、城市基礎設施的發展以及市政消防部門的高需求,北美雲梯車產業將在 2024 年至 2032 年間獲得相當大的佔有率。該地區強大的消防標準和車輛設計的技術進步奠定了其主導地位。隨著城市優先考慮增強緊急應變能力,北美對現代雲梯車的積極投資使其成為市場擴張和創新的關鍵貢獻者。

Global Aerial Ladder Trucks Market will garner a 4.5% CAGR from 2024 to 2032, fueled by increasing commercial and residential construction activities globally. As urbanization expands, the need for firefighting equipment capable of addressing fire risks in tall buildings rises, further boosting demand for aerial ladder trucks. Also, government and municipal spending on public safety enhancements will further propel market expansion. Investments in modern firefighting capabilities, including advanced aerial ladder trucks, underscore a proactive approach to emergency response readiness, positioning the market for substantial growth in the coming years.

For instance, in April 2023, Fort Frances received its long-awaited new aerial ladder truck, enhancing the capabilities of the town's fire rescue service. It suggests ongoing investments by municipalities to upgrade firefighting capabilities, indicating a demand for modernized equipment worldwide. It may prompt similar investments globally as fire departments seek to enhance their capabilities with advanced aerial ladder trucks, driving market expansion and innovation.

The overall aerial ladder trucks industry is classified based on product, height, end-user industry, application, and region.

The tower ladder segment will encounter a marked upturn through 2032 due to its versatility and operational capabilities in firefighting and rescue operations. Tower ladders offer extended reach and enhanced manoeuvrability, essential for accessing tall structures and navigating confined spaces. Fire departments and rescue services prioritize these features, driving demand. Additionally, technological advancements in safety features and efficiency further bolster the segment's appeal. As urbanization and infrastructure complexities increase globally, tower ladders will maintain their leading position in the market.

The municipal corporation segment will observe a noteworthy surge between 2024 and 2032, driven by its extensive fleet requirements for urban firefighting and emergency response. Municipalities prioritize safety and efficiency in fire rescue operations, driving demand for robust aerial ladder trucks. These vehicles offer versatility in accessing high-rise buildings and navigating dense urban environments, essential for effective emergency services. With ongoing urbanization and infrastructure development globally, municipal corporations continue to invest in modernizing their firefighting capabilities, solidifying their significant share in the aerial ladder trucks market.

North America aerial ladder trucks industry will achieve a decent share from 2024 to 2032, attributed to stringent safety regulations, urban infrastructure growth, and high demand from municipal fire departments. The region's robust firefighting standards and technological advancements in vehicle design contribute to its dominance. As cities prioritize enhancing emergency response capabilities, North America's proactive investments in modern aerial ladder trucks position it as a key contributor to the market's expansion and innovation.
